刘昊然谭松韵公布恋情:关于硬盘分区!

来源:百度文库 编辑:高考问答 时间:2024/04/28 03:32:03
硬盘在分区时,那个‘所谓的簇的大小’是什么东东?不同大小的分区调多少合适啊?谁给个参考数据?

随着PC技术的飞速发展,许多用户都配置了大容量的硬盘。那么,把一个大容量的硬盘只做成一个区,还是分成几个逻辑盘呢?可能有人认为是无所谓的。这里告诉读者:分区与否、分区的大小会对整个硬盘的存储效率产生很大的影响。

DOS中的文件分配表( File Allocation Table,缩写为 FAT)对文件是以簇为单位分配磁盘空间的。簇的大小根据硬盘容量不同而变化:有的硬盘2KB为一个簇;有的硬盘4KB、8KB或16KB为一个簇。一个只有一个字节的文件,在一个每簇2KB的硬盘上,也要占用2K字节磁盘空间;如果在每簇 16KB的硬盘上,这一个字节的文件则要占用 16KB 空间。从文件末尾到该文件簇末尾的空间称为簇悬置空间,积累的簇悬置空间越大,磁盘浪费的空间也越大。

当DOS中的FORMAT命令格式化一个硬盘时,FORMAT根据逻辑盘的大小,选择尽可能单位量小的簇。 16位登录项长度的文件分配表最多有65 536个簇。每簇2KB的硬盘,只能限制到128MB(65 536*2KB/1024)。一个硬盘空间越大,每个簇的单位字节数也越大。 16MB~ 128MB之间的硬盘每簇为2KB,128MB~256MB之间的硬盘簇为4KB, 256MB~512MB之间的硬盘簇为 8KB, 512MB~ 1GB之间的硬盘簇为16KB。从这里可以看出,在520MB的硬盘上每个文件平均浪费8KB磁盘空间;在120MB的硬盘上每个文件平均浪费1KB空间。如果硬盘基本上是存储大容量的文件,则字节数大的簇是有一定优越性的。

为了得到高的存储效率,应该怎样划分一个硬盘的逻辑分区呢? 首先,我们已经知道每簇的字节数越小,能够产生较高存储效率,因此应尽可能缩小逻辑盘的容量。其次,不要把硬盘容量设置为正好等于或刚刚超过128MB,256MB,512MB等。一个512MB的硬盘,它的存储效率低于511MB的硬盘。根据经验,把硬盘分区保持在512MB以下为好,这可 以使存储效率保持在90%的水平。

对于初学者来说,其实没有必要去手工设置簇的大小,因为一般情况下使用默认的设置就可以了。比如在用NTFS文件系统格式化分区的时候,系统会根据分区的大小自动选择默认的簇大小,比如4KB

更详细的内容请看下面的链接

簇,是信息在硬盘上存储时的基本空间。就好像仓库,被分成了很多个小的隔断,每个隔断都只能放一个东西。
。。。。就用默认的大小就行了。